Blood: The Last Vampire opens in Japan in May, the U.K in June and great news for U.S fans - Samuel Goldwyn Films have apparently just picked up the North American rights, release date still tbc.
South Korea's Jeon Ji-hyun (under her English name, Gianna Jun) plays the main character Saya, a 16-year-old sword-wielding girl hunting down supernatural creatures. Japanese actress Koyuki plays her opponent Onigen.
The film will open in Japan on May 29 (under the title Last Blood), in the United Kingdom on June 12, and then in France on June 17. Samuel Goldwyn Films submitted the film to the Motion Picture Association of America for an R rating for “strong bloody stylized violence,” but has not announced its American release plans yet.
